T**S
Smell is suspect, but it left my hair very beautiful.
My hair is a mix of greying (where the colour has grown out) and coloured. I can't say with any certainty if this has made an improvement to the coloured section yet, but I can say that it's left my hair really nice. My initial response to it wasn't a happy one because I don't like the scent, but I can't argue that my hair has been incredibly soft and pleasant to touch since using this.Initially, it smells quite fruity and pleasant, but when you dispense it from the bottle it has that weird 'dirty hand' smell that I detected in a different luxury conditioner I used. I have no idea which ingredient causes it, but to my sensitive nose it's a bit much to take. The smell doesn't stick around, but it did ruin my enjoyment of the process or conditioning my hair. This conditioner is runnier than most I've used in the past, so it spreads through hair well and would be good for longer and thicker hair.My hair was left extremely soft and nice and didn't get oily faster, so I'd definitely use it in the future even though I didn't like the smell. I really appreciate that R + Co's stuff is free of Parabens etc and not tested on animals too.
